Amira Aly is annoyed by Oliver Pocher and his ex-wife because they made fun of her children. So the comedian counters.
Oliver Pocher (47) is committed to protecting the privacy of children on the Internet. But in his podcast, he himself injured the privacy of his minor sons when he made fun of their fecal accidents with his ex-wife Alessandra “Sandy” Meyer-Wölden (42).
The comedian told about an incident in an indoor playground when his son’s big business went into his pants: “I didn’t know how much you could paint with a load.” They also enjoyed themselves through another toilet painting in the pool.
In her podcast “Iced Macho Latte”, the mother of the boys, Amira Aly (32) makes it clear how inappropriately she found these anecdotes.
“That is under all the sow”
“This is under all sow,” is annoyed by the moderator, especially about Alessandra Meyer-Wölden, who is a mother of multiple and has three children from Oliver Pocher. From her ex and professional jokebold, “nothing else” awaits you, he is not afraid to publicly expose his own children. In contrast, she was disappointed by her predecessor.
“It’s pretty tragic, but that the other person is also a bit new to me,” said Aly. Alessandra Meyer-Wölden “played love, perfect and reasonable”, but now “the facade was briefly crumbled”. “To tell so intimate, private things in public and then make fun of it, that really breaks my heart, even for my children,” said Aly. “It doesn’t work at all, it just doesn’t work!”
Pochers disarming contra
Oliver Pocher countered immediately on his Instagram profile with two excerpts from Alys “Love Life”, in which her brother reports from the same faecal pool breakdown. “His intestine is extremely relaxing in the pool,” Amira Aly subsequently laughed at the mishap.
